Virginia Code
18.2-282.

“It shall be unlawful for any person to point, hold or brandish any firearm or any air or gas operated weapon or any object similar in appearance, whether capable of being fired or not, in such manner as to reasonably induce fear in the mind of another or hold a firearm or any air or gas operated weapon in a public place in such a manner as to reasonably induce fear in the mind of another of being shot or injured. However, this section shall not apply to any person engaged in excusable or justifiable self-defense.”

As with much in self defense law, it mostly depends on what is determined to be “reasonable”. It will likely come down to a jury determining what they consider to be reasonable.
